floor-it 11 #1 Posted April 10, 2011 I needed to make more room in the 3-car garage for tractors & attachments and decided to purchase this Racor Heavy Lift. It will lift and store up to 250 lbs when loaded evenly. This is a conservative rating, especially if you are an engineer and can relate to the hardware and to the ceiling joists that are to be used. If you only have 2"x 4" ceiling joists/truss then the 250 lb rating is a maximum. However, mine is built with 2"x 8" joists in this location so I can easily go to 300 or 350 lbs if loaded uniformly. I assembled and installed this Racor Heavy Lift yesterday in about 5 hours. Locating the studs thru a double 5/8" fire code drywall was the hardest part as my stud finder is 25 years old and would not provide accurate readings. Here is when I simply went into the garage attic and measured. Shown in the pictures is the install and finally the last photo shows the 42" WH snow blower.
